    Cooking Time Considerations

    Cooking time for lasagna with fresh noodles depends on several factors. Understanding these considerations helps you achieve the perfect balance of flavor and texture.

    Oven Temperature

    Oven temperature significantly affects cooking time. Preheating your oven to 375°F ensures consistent cooking. At this temperature, fresh lasagna typically cooks in about 30 to 40 minutes. If you opt for a higher temperature, like 400°F, reduce the cooking time to around 25 to 30 minutes, but monitor for doneness closely.

    Thickness of the Noodles

    Thickness impacts how long your lasagna cooks. Fresh noodles usually come in various thicknesses. Thicker noodles require longer cooking times, often an additional 5 to 10 minutes. If you’re using homemade noodles, be prepared for slightly longer cooking times compared to store-bought thinner varieties.

    Layering Techniques

    Layering techniques also play a role in cooking time. Even layering distributes heat evenly, allowing everything to cook through. Keep layers around 1/2 inch thick for optimal cooking. Overly thick layers can trap moisture, extending cook time. Using a mix of sauces and cheeses ensures even melting and promotes delicious flavors throughout the dish.

    Recommended Cooking Times

    Cooking times for lasagna with fresh noodles vary based on several factors. Understanding the details helps achieve the perfect dish.

    Traditional Recipes

    For traditional recipes, following standard cooking times ensures great results. Preheat your oven to 375°F. Cook your lasagna in the oven for 30 to 40 minutes. If using thicker homemade noodles, increase the cooking time by 5 to 10 minutes. Check the internal temperature. It should reach 165°F for safe consumption. Let the lasagna rest for 10 to 15 minutes before serving. This time allows the layers to set, making slicing easier.

    Quick Cooking Tips

    Use these tips for faster cooking. Preheat your oven to 400°F to cut cooking time down to 25-30 minutes. Consider covering your lasagna with foil to prevent the top from over-browning while the inside cooks thoroughly. Opt for a mix of sauces and cheeses to enhance flavor and moisture, which also promotes even cooking. Ensure layers are about 1/2 inch thick to help with uniform heat distribution. Check for doneness by inserting a knife; it should slip easily through the noodles.
